What Well does with your Heroku connection

Connect

Connect Heroku over OAuth (MCP DCR): Well registers a client through Heroku's OAuth Dynamic Client Registration and you approve on Heroku's side, so the password never reaches Well; Well holds only a scoped token it can refresh.

Sync

Well brings document in from Heroku on live events backed by periodic reconciliation reads. The first sync backfills history in the background and the connection stays live after.

Enrich

Well resolves each Heroku entity into source document, assigns categories, and links every record to an audit trail across the rest of your connected tools.

Connect Heroku in three steps

  1. 01

    Authorise Heroku via MCP

    From Well's Connections panel, search for Heroku and click Connect. Well discovers Heroku's MCP OAuth metadata from its .well-known endpoint, registers a client via Dynamic Client Registration, and routes you through the authorize prompt on Heroku's side. No client credentials to paste.

How Heroku stays secure with Well

Well connects to Heroku's MCP server via the Model Context Protocol. The MCP server itself handles credential issuance through OAuth Dynamic Client Registration; Well never sees a long-lived Heroku secret. Tokens are scoped to the document Heroku exposes and refreshed server-side. Reads only, Well cannot modify or delete Heroku records.

Frequently asked questions about Heroku and Well

How do I connect Heroku to Well, and how long does it take?

From Well, open Connections, find Heroku, and click Connect. Well discovers the OAuth metadata from Heroku's MCP server, registers a client on the fly via Dynamic Client Registration, and walks you through the authorize prompt on Heroku's side. No client_id or client_secret to paste; the handshake takes roughly a minute.

How does Well match a document from Heroku to a source document in my workspace?

Each Heroku document is scored against the candidate source documents in your workspace on identifier overlap, amount or quantity match, date proximity, and counterparty resolution. Matches above the auto-link confidence threshold flow through cleanly; below the threshold they queue for a one-click human review, with the most likely source document prefilled and the Heroku source attached.

How often does Heroku sync with Well, and what triggers a refresh?

Well combines live Heroku events with periodic reconciliation reads of document. New rows appear within seconds when Heroku pushes them; periodic reads catch anything a push missed. The first connect backfills history from Heroku in the background.

Can I disconnect Heroku and what happens to the data Well already pulled?

Open Connections > Heroku in Well and click Disconnect. Well calls Heroku's token revocation endpoint and stops calling Heroku immediately on its side; provider-side propagation to Heroku's admin panel varies by provider. The document Well already synced stay in your workspace by default; ask Support to purge them if your compliance flow requires it.
